Basel, Kurdistan: all the colors of the rainbow
Rainy day, bridge, approaching demonstration.
Women (and men) from Kurdistan asking for intervention in their region of origin.
There are 15,000 Kurdish in Switzerland
A rainbow in the sky of Basel at the end of the demonstration.
